Abstract

PURPOSE

The purpose is to compare visual parameters between normal and amblyopic eyes in anisometropic amblyopia and to find predictive factors for occlusion therapy.

METHODS

Sixty patients with anisometropic amblyopia between the ages of 5 and 25 years were enrolled in the prospective, longitudinal, and interventional study. Patients were selected based on no improvement with spectacle correction alone after 1 month of follow-up. Baseline parameters such as LogMAR visual acuity, LEA contrast sensitivity, TNO stereopsis test, online Farnsworth D-15 test for color vision, accommodation with RAF ruler, +2.00/-2.00 flipper test, and dynamic retinoscopy were recorded. All patients were treated with occlusion therapy depending on their grades of amblyopia. After 6 months of follow-up, improvement in visual acuity was recorded with a LogMAR chart and correlated with initial visual parameters. Paired "t" test, Chi-square test, independent "t" test, analysis of variance test were used as statistical analysis.

RESULTS

Visual functions such as contrast sensitivity, accommodative facility, near point of accommodation, and accommodative amplitude showed a statistically significant difference between normal and amblyopic eyes of anisometropic amblyopia patients, whereas color vision did not differ significantly between normal and amblyopic eyes. Sixty-seven percentage of patients had poor stereopsis. Eighty percentage of patients who were younger had improvement in final best-corrected visual acuity and these patients had better stereopsis, contrast sensitivity, and mild-to-moderate amblyopia on initial testing.

CONCLUSION

The age of the patient, degree of anisometropia, spherical equivalent in amblyopic eyes, stereopsis, contrast sensitivity values at initial presentation, and compliance to occlusion therapy were found to be positive predictive factors of occlusion therapy.

摘要

目的

比较屈光参差性弱视患者正常眼与弱视眼的视觉参数,并找出遮盖疗法的预测因素。

方法

纳入60例年龄在5至25岁之间的屈光参差性弱视患者,进行前瞻性、纵向和干预性研究。患者入选标准为随访1个月后仅戴眼镜矫正无改善。记录基线参数,如LogMAR视力、LEA对比敏感度、TNO立体视测试、在线Farnsworth D - 15色盲测试、用RAF尺测量调节、+2.00/-2.00翻转镜测试和动态检影。所有患者根据弱视程度接受遮盖疗法。随访6个月后,用LogMAR视力表记录视力改善情况,并与初始视觉参数进行相关性分析。采用配对“t”检验、卡方检验、独立“t”检验、方差分析进行统计学分析。

结果

屈光参差性弱视患者正常眼与弱视眼之间,对比敏感度、调节功能、近点调节和调节幅度等视觉功能存在统计学显著差异,而正常眼与弱视眼之间的色觉无显著差异。67%的患者立体视较差。80%年龄较小的患者最终最佳矫正视力有改善,这些患者在初始测试时立体视更好、对比敏感度更高且弱视程度为轻度至中度。

结论

患者年龄、屈光参差程度、弱视眼等效球镜度、立体视、初始就诊时的对比敏感度值以及对遮盖疗法的依从性被发现是遮盖疗法的阳性预测因素。
